  Description     : high performance java Map implementation useful for caching

A Java hash table supporting full concurrency of retrievals, adjustable
expected concurrency for updates, and a maximum capacity to bound the map
by. This implementation differs from ConcurrentHashMap in that it
maintains a page replacement algorithm that is used to evict an entry when
the map has exceeded its capacity.
